Informatică, întrebare adresată de edwardmirelap35vlw, 8 ani în urmă

se citeste un nr natural n.Sa se calculeze suma cifrelor pare si produsul celor impare​

Răspunsuri la întrebare

Răspuns de AlexMihai20
2
long long n,p,s,cif;
cin>>n;
p=1;s=0;
while(x){
cif=x%10;
if(cif%2==0)s=s+cif;
else p=p*cif;
n=n/10;
}
cout<Sper ca e bine.

edwardmirelap35vlw: mulțumesc, dar imi trebuie in program scratch
AlexMihai20: Ah, imi pare rau cunosc doar C/C++ si pseudocod
edwardmirelap35vlw: mulțumesc
andrei750238: Te rog de acum sa specificati in ce limbaj vreti programele. Nu de alta, dar pierdem timpul de pomana fara sa iasa nimeni cu nimic.
AlexMihai20: Asa e
Răspuns de crazvan3901
0

#include <iostream>

using namespace std;

int main()

{

    int n,S=0,P=1,cn;

    cin>>n;

    while(n!=0)

    {

          cn=n%10;

          if(cn%2==0)

              S=S+cn;

          else

              P=P*cn;

          n=n/10;

     }

     cout<<S<<P;

     return 0;

}

Alte întrebări interesante